The youngest of five children, Drew Williams was born and raised in McKeesport, PA. After a stint as a burger flipper, Drew gave higher education a chance, attending Slippery Rock and Indiana Universities of Pennsylvania. Since earning his Ph.D. in 1993, Drew has been teaching Creative Writing at North Carolina Central University. His first novel, Night Terrors, was an EPPIE Finalist for Best Horror Novel 2000, and has been described as "Reminiscent of Stephen King and just as scary" by the Pittsburgh Post-Gazette. Drew has been known to judge a few short story contests at Lazy Lion Used Books & More as well. While Drew is a consummate joker, he brought tears to many eyes during his reading of The Dragon at last year's FrightFest. Learn more about Drew at his website, www.drewilliams.com.
